Output 29616e1519d6364fc50283b4952b518a465f78db94e2ec560524adad68b0e585:1

value
81645659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870621adf0a35f94c4d392b2ca050e7b5f3440bd OP_EQUAL
address
MLD6oMaR6YZtDXw4rcUjhmeQpExzdWZViA
transaction
29616e1519d6364fc50283b4952b518a465f78db94e2ec560524adad68b0e585
spent
true